Penwith Housing Association - helping the climate, helping tenants....
We’re asking organisations in Cornwall why they’re helping to combat climate change.
I'm Denys Stephens from Penwith Housing Association. We have always taken climate change seriously and have cut the carbon footprints of our homes by a third so far. Luckly the energy saving work that achieves this also reduces us customers fuel bills.
We are particularly proud of having pioneered ground source heat pumps in social housing. These provide affordable heating with very low carbon dioxide emissions.
